  • The hot rolling process involves heating the steel bar above its recrystallization temperature and then rolling it into the desired shape. This process enhances the mechanical properties of the bar, such as strength and toughness, while also improving its workability. Hot rolled steel bars tend to have a rougher surface but offer superior structural integrity, which makes them suitable for heavy-duty applications. 

  • Hot rolled steel bars are processed at high temperatures, which makes them easier to shape and form. They have a rougher surface and less precise dimensions compared to cold drawn steel bars. Cold rolled steel bars are processed at room temperature, resulting in a smoother surface and tighter tolerances. The choice between the two depends on the specific requirements of the application.

  • Stainless steel hot rolled bars exhibit excellent performance under cyclic loading and fatigue conditions due to their refined grain structure and improved ductility. The hot rolling process improves the bars' resistance to crack initiation and propagation, which significantly extends their fatigue life. This makes steel hot rolled bars suitable for dynamic applications in automotive, aerospace, and heavy machinery industries where components are subjected to repetitive loading.
